This weekend in 1872, Arthur Griffith, Irish nationalist founder of Sinn FΓ©in and co-signatory of Anglo-Irish treaty, is born in Dublin.
Griffith, on setting up Sinn FΓ©in, declared it a 'King, Lords & Commons Party'- one aim being the restoration of Gaelic monarchy in Ireland.
